Transaction 1eeddb9f3a51110fca3f26c361ff341f4b1daee718df4f09d6cbca3bc1787427

3 Input
1 Outputs
  • 1eeddb9f3a51110fca3f26c361ff341f4b1daee718df4f09d6cbca3bc1787427:0
  • value  3020879
    address  3Q7M8FjPWospSABV8EZ73nVRE5bjy4YWrs